Technical Field

[0001] This utility model relates to the field of aroma diffuser technology, and more specifically, to an aroma diffuser with a removable decorative mirror. Background Technology

[0002] In existing technologies, many aroma diffusers incorporate decorative mirrors to enhance their appearance and user experience. These mirrors are typically decorative elements on the exterior of the diffuser, such as abyss mirrors and funhouse mirrors. They not only add an artistic touch but also enhance the diffuser's uniqueness and aesthetics through reflection or distortion of visual effects. However, the installation and removal of decorative mirrors often present inconveniences, especially during replacement or cleaning, requiring users to expend considerable time and effort and potentially impacting the overall user experience.

[0003] For example, abyss mirrors are usually designed with a curved surface or a special material, which may require precise alignment with the body of the aroma diffuser. If the installation design is not reasonable, users may encounter difficulties installing the abyss mirror due to improper alignment or jamming. Furthermore, during disassembly, the mirror surface is easily damaged or scratched, affecting its appearance and functionality.

[0004] Existing aroma diffuser designs fail to adequately consider the ease of disassembly and cleaning of decorative mirrors, often requiring users to use tools or operate manually when replacing them, making the process inconvenient. Furthermore, some aroma diffusers may use complex clips or adhesives to secure the mirror, making it difficult for users to avoid damaging the mirror or other components during disassembly, thus reducing the diffuser's lifespan and reliability. [0022] Please see Figures 1-5 An aroma diffuser with a removable decorative mirror includes an aroma diffuser assembly 1, a mirror mounting mechanism, a mounting clip mechanism, and a disassembly mechanism. The mirror mounting mechanism includes a mounting frame 2 and a decorative mirror assembly 3. The mounting frame 2 is mounted on one end face of the aroma diffuser assembly 1, and mounting plates 101 are mounted on both sides of the decorative mirror assembly 3. Mounting clips 4 are mounted on both sides of the mounting frame 2, and a locking tube 5 is mounted on one end face of the mounting clip 4. The mounting clip mechanism includes a locking rod 6 and a longitudinal ring 7, and one end of the locking rod 6 can slide into... Inside the snap-fit ​​connector 5, a friction groove 8 is provided on the outer wall of the snap-fit ​​rod 6. A friction clip 9 is slidably installed on the side wall of the snap-fit ​​connector 5. A pull-out spring 10 is installed between the friction clip 9 and the inner wall of the snap-fit ​​connector 5. A longitudinal ring 7 is longitudinally slidably installed on the outer wall of the snap-fit ​​connector 5. A release groove 11 is provided on the inner wall of the longitudinal ring 7. The longitudinal ring 7 slides longitudinally, and the inner wall of the longitudinal ring 7 presses against the friction clip 9, causing it to extend into the friction groove 8. The longitudinal ring 7 moves longitudinally, and the pull-out spring 10 pulls out the friction clip 9.

[0023] In this embodiment, the mirror mounting mechanism provides basic support and positioning for the decorative mirror through the mounting frame 2 and the decorative mirror assembly 3. During operation, the mounting frame 2 is fixed to the end face of the aroma diffuser assembly 1, providing a stable foundation structure. The mounting plates 101 on both sides of the decorative mirror assembly 3 cooperate with the mounting clips 4 on both sides of the mounting frame 2, allowing the decorative mirror to be securely mounted on the aroma diffuser assembly 1. The end face of the mounting clip 4 is provided with a snap-fit ​​tube 5, providing a connection point for the subsequent mounting snap-fit ​​mechanism, enabling the detachable installation of the decorative mirror. The mounting snap-fit ​​mechanism uses a snap-fit ​​rod 6 and a longitudinal ring 7 to achieve the mounting... During operation, the locking rod 6 slides into the locking tube 5 at one end. The friction groove 8 on the outer wall of the locking rod 6 and the friction bracket 9 on the side wall of the locking tube 5 form a locking point. When the longitudinal ring 7 slides longitudinally along the outer wall of the locking tube 5, the inner wall of the longitudinal ring 7 presses against the friction bracket 9, causing the friction bracket 9 to extend into the friction groove 8, thereby fixing the locking rod 6 to the locking tube 5. Conversely, when disassembly is required, the longitudinal ring 7 moves longitudinally, and the friction bracket 9 is pulled out from the friction groove 8 under the action of the pull-out spring 10, releasing the locking rod 6 and allowing the decorative mirror to be removed.

[0024] The disassembly and assembly mechanism includes a rotation limiting ring 12 and a spiral plate 13. The rotation limiting ring 12 is installed on the outer wall of the clamping pipe 5 to limit rotation. The bottom end of the rotation limiting ring 12 is equipped with a spiral plate 13, and multiple sets of spiral plates 13 are provided. A spiral groove 14 is opened on the longitudinal ring 7. The spiral plate 13 and the spiral groove 14 are slidably connected. The rotation of the spiral plate 13 causes the longitudinal ring 7 to move longitudinally.

[0025] In this embodiment, the disassembly and assembly mechanism provides the driving force for the movement of the longitudinal ring 7 through the rotation limiting ring 12 and the spiral plate 13. During operation, the rotation limiting ring 12 is mounted on the outer wall of the clamping tube 5 to limit rotation. The multiple sets of spiral plates 13 at its bottom are slidably connected with the spiral grooves 14 on the longitudinal ring 7. When the rotation limiting ring 12 is rotated, the spiral plates 13 slide in the spiral grooves 14, converting the rotational motion into the longitudinal movement of the longitudinal ring 7, thereby controlling the extension or extension of the friction clamp 9. The force-saving spring 16 on the connecting plate 15 is connected to the bottom of the longitudinal ring 7 to provide auxiliary force and reduce the difficulty of operation.

[0027] More specifically, the decorative mirror assembly 3 is placed on the mounting clip 4 of the mounting frame 2 via the mounting plate 101, and the snap-fit ​​rod 6 is inserted into the snap-fit ​​tube 5. The end plate 17 contacts the end face of the mounting clip 4, and the guide rod 19 cooperates with the guide block 18 to ensure alignment. The rotation limiting ring 12 is rotated, and the spiral plate 13 slides in the spiral groove 14, driving the longitudinal ring 7 to move downward. The inner wall of the longitudinal ring 7 presses against the friction clip 9, causing it to extend into the friction slot 8 of the snap-fit ​​rod 6. Multiple sets of friction clips 9 are simultaneously embedded in the friction slot 8, forming a firm fixation. The rotation limiting ring 12 is rotated in the opposite direction, and the spiral plate 13 drives the longitudinal ring 7 to move upward. The release groove 11 on the inner wall of the longitudinal ring 7 aligns with the friction clip 9. The pull-out spring 10 pulls the friction clip 9 out of the friction slot 8, and the snap-fit ​​rod 6 is released and can be pulled out from the snap-fit ​​tube 5. The decorative mirror assembly 3 can then be removed from the aromatherapy diffuser.
